#658cc1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#658cc1 is composed of 39.6% red, 54.9%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.7% cyan, 27.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 214.6 degrees, a saturation of 42.6% and a lightness of 57.6%. #658cc1 color hex could be obtained by blending #caffff with #001983.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

● #658cc1 color description : Slightly desaturated blue.
#658cc1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#658cc1 has RGB values of R:101, G:140, B:193 and CMYK values of C:0.48, M:0.27,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 6655169.

Shades and Tints of #658cc1
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06090e is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
